MURRY WILSON - The Many Moods Of Murry Wilson (Capitol Records – SMK 74 331) made in Germany 1967 LP (Easy Listening) | vinyl: NM (mint-) | cover: NM (mint-) archive LP w/ sticker on label | father of the Wilson Brothers (Beach Boys) promotional mark in cover. Murry Wilson (born July 2, 1917, Hutchinson, Kansas, USA – died June 4, 1973, Whittier, California, USA) was an American songwriter, record producer, and businessman, and the first manager of The Beach Boys, formed by his sons Brian, Dennis, Carl and nephew Mike Love. Married to Audree Wilson from 1938 until their divorce in 1966. Grandfather of Carnie Wilson and Wendy Wilson. A1 Love Won't Wait Written-By – Murry Wilson 3:12 A2 The Happy Song Written-By – Eck Kynor 2:04 A3 The Warmth Of The Sun Written-By – Brian Wilson, Mike Love 2:14 A4 Broken Heart Written-By – George Kizanis 2:09 A5 Leaves Written-By – Murry Wilson 2:40 A6 The Plumber's Tune Written-By – Eck Kynor 2:20 B1 Painting With Teardrops Written-By – Murry Wilson 2:34 B2 Islands In The Sky Written-By – Rick Henn* 3:07 B3 Just 'Round The River Bend Written-By – Deeda Patrick, Don Ralke 2:50 B4 Italia Written-By – Alan Jardine 2:29 B5 Heartbreak Lane Written-By – Murry Wilson 2:40 B6 Betty's Waltz Written-By – Audree Wilson, Murry Wilson 1:50 #HEM24
